Spring 1999 Workshops

The Rutgers University Libraries
*free* Spring 1999 Workshops on how to use
the Libraries' electronic resources,
the World Wide Web,
and Information Technology
are accepting registrations now.

We are pleased to offer workshops on how to use IRIS and the Libraries electronic journals, how to find Business or Science or Government Information on the Web, how to create a web-page or use Powerpoint, how to locate job and career info on the Internet, and other related topics. Workshops are available in Camden, Newark, and New Brunswick.
